In math, a quadratic equation is a second-order polynomial equation in a single variable. It is written in the form: ax^2 + bx + c = 0 where x is the variable, and a, b, and c are constants, a β‰  0. Q: Solve by the quadratic formula:2x2 = -4x + 5.When you have two roots and a desired first coefficient, you need to construct it by multiplying (first coefficient)(x-root1)(x-root2) = 0. So substitute the roots and initial coefficient. 3(x-3)(x-(-4)) = 0. 3(x-3)(x+4) = 0. multiply it out. 3 * (x 2 +x-12) = 3x 2 + 3x - 36 = 0 5x120 to 5x114 wheel adapters What is quadratic equation in math?
